Analysis
Zambia recorded 10.63 million constant US$ for food imports in 2002.
The figure is up 9.2% on the previous year and down 95.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, food imports in Zambia peaked at 217.47 million constant US$ in 1992 and was at its lowest, 0 constant US$, in 1999.
Zambia ranks 31st of 38 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
Food imports, cif (includes freight and insurance costs) in 1987 constant US dollars.
